Daniel Zucker is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Biomedical Engineering and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Daniel Zucker has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 511 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Molecular Biology, 3 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 3 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Daniel Zucker’s work include R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(4 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(3 papers) and Nanoparticle-Based Drug Delivery (3 papers). Daniel Zucker is often cited by papers focused on RNA Interference and Gene Delivery (4 papers),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(3 papers) and Nanoparticle-Based Drug Delivery (3 papers). Daniel Zucker collaborates with scholars based in Israel, Denmark and United States. Daniel Zucker's co-authors include Yechezkel Barenholz, Amiram Goldblum, David Marcus, Oren Regev, Uri Raviv, Thomas L. Andresen, Janne Marie Laursen, Susanne Brix, Simon S. Jensen and Ladan Parhamifar and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Controlled Release, Acta Biomaterialia and Expert Opinion on Drug Delivery.
